手机网站源码 html5邯郸匿豪网络科技有限公司
2026/1/14 11:48:14 网站建设 项目流程
手机网站源码 html5,邯郸匿豪网络科技有限公司,子夜免费观看,南昌网站开发模板客服工单自动分类#xff1a;中小型企业也能负担得起的AI方案 在每天成百上千条用户反馈涌入客服系统时#xff0c;如何快速识别“账号无法登录”属于技术问题、“订单未发货”应转给物流团队#xff0c;而不是让人工一条条阅读、打标签#xff1f;这不仅是效率问题#x…客服工单自动分类中小型企业也能负担得起的AI方案在每天成百上千条用户反馈涌入客服系统时如何快速识别“账号无法登录”属于技术问题、“订单未发货”应转给物流团队而不是让人工一条条阅读、打标签这不仅是效率问题更是客户体验的关键一环。传统做法依赖人力分拣响应慢、成本高而全量引入AI又常被贴上“昂贵”“复杂”的标签——仿佛只有大公司才玩得转。但现实是随着推理优化技术的成熟中小企业完全可以用不到一台高端GPU的成本构建出毫秒级响应的智能工单分类系统。核心突破口正是NVIDIA推出的TensorRT——一个专为生产环境设计的高性能推理引擎。它不负责训练模型却能让已有的文本分类模型跑得更快、更省资源。比如一个基于DistilBERT的轻量化工单分类模型在PyTorch下推理一次要180ms显存占用6GB经过TensorRT优化后同一硬件上延迟降到40ms以内吞吐提升5倍显存仅需2.3GB。这意味着你用一块万元级的RTX A4000就能支撑每日数万条工单的实时分类。这背后没有魔法而是对深度学习推理链路的精细化打磨。TensorRT的本质是一个模型编译器。它接收从PyTorch或TensorFlow导出的ONNX模型像C编译器对待代码一样进行一系列底层优化最终生成一个针对特定GPU高度定制化的.engine文件。这个过程是一次性的一旦完成后续每次加载都能以极低开销运行。它的优化策略非常务实首先是图层融合Layer Fusion。在原始模型中一个“卷积 批归一化 激活函数”的序列会被拆成三个独立操作频繁读写显存。TensorRT则将它们合并为一个内核kernel减少内存搬运和调度延迟。对于Transformer类模型这种融合甚至能覆盖到注意力机制中的QKV投影与Softmax路径。其次是精度量化。默认情况下模型以FP32浮点运算计算重、耗显存。TensorRT支持两种降精度模式-FP16半精度几乎所有现代GPU都原生支持速度翻倍无压力精度损失几乎可忽略-INT8整数量化进一步将权重和激活值压缩为8位整数理论计算量降至1/4。关键在于它不是粗暴截断而是通过校准Calibration机制在少量样本上统计激活分布自动确定缩放因子最大限度保留语义信息。我们曾在一个电商客服场景测试过MobileBERT模型INT8量化后推理速度提升了2.7倍准确率从96.2%微降到95.6%但在节省下来的显存里我们可以把批处理大小从4提高到16整体吞吐直接翻了三番。还有一个常被低估的能力是动态形状支持。客服工单长短不一“密码忘了”可能就四个字“为什么我三个月前下的单现在还没收到”则超过二十个词。如果按最长输入固定shape短文本会浪费大量填充padding计算。TensorRT允许定义输入张量的动态维度例如(batch_size, seq_len)中seq_len ∈ [64, 512]并在构建引擎时提供优化剖面Optimization Profile让运行时根据实际长度选择最优执行路径。这些特性叠加起来使得TensorRT不只是“加速工具”而是一种工程思维的体现在有限资源下通过系统性优化换取最大效益。回到客服系统的落地场景真正的挑战从来不是“能不能做”而是“能不能稳定、低成本地长期运行”。假设你是一家SaaS公司的运维工程师老板说“下周上线工单自动分类日均请求量预计8000P99延迟不能超过100ms。”你该怎么办最简单的方案是拿训练好的ONNX模型丢进FastAPI服务用PyTorch加载直接推理。结果压测一跑发现并发到50 QPS就开始卡顿GPU利用率忽高忽低偶尔还OOM显存溢出。问题出在哪PyTorch这类框架为了灵活性牺牲了性能每一层调用都有额外开销小批量处理时尤为明显。换成TensorRT之后整个链条变得干净利落import tensorrt as trt import numpy as np TRT_LOGGER trt.Logger(trt.Logger.WARNING) def build_engine_onnx(model_path: str, engine_path: str, batch_size: int 1, fp16_mode: bool True, int8_mode: bool False, calibratorNone): builder trt.Builder(TRT_LOGGER) config builder.create_builder_config() config.max_workspace_size 1 30 # 1GB临时空间 if fp16_mode: config.set_flag(trt.BuilderFlag.FP16) if int8_mode: assert calibrator is not None config.set_flag(trt.BuilderFlag.INT8) config.int8_calibrator calibrator parser trt.OnnxParser(builder.create_network(), TRT_LOGGER) with open(model_path, rb) as f: if not parser.parse(f.read()): raise RuntimeError(ONNX解析失败) network parser.network profile builder.create_optimization_profile() input_name network.get_input(0).name profile.set_shape(input_name, min(1, 128), opt(batch_size, 128), max(batch_size, 512)) config.add_optimization_profile(profile) engine builder.build_engine(network, config) with open(engine_path, wb) as f: f.write(engine.serialize()) return engine这段代码就是整个部署流程的核心。它在离线阶段执行输出一个.engine文件。上线后服务启动时只需加载该文件创建ExecutionContext即可开始推理with open(model.engine, rb) as f: runtime trt.Runtime(TRT_LOGGER) engine runtime.deserialize_cuda_engine(f.read()) context engine.create_execution_context() # 设置动态shape context.set_binding_shape(0, (1, 256)) # 实际输入长度为256你会发现运行时不再依赖任何PyTorch库整个推理过程由CUDA内核直接驱动几乎没有Python层面的开销。配合异步执行execute_async还能实现流水线并行进一步榨干GPU算力。在我们的实测环境中这套架构在RTX A4000上达到了以下指标指标原生PyTorchTensorRTFP16单次推理延迟P99180ms42ms最大吞吐QPS23210显存占用6.1GB2.3GBGPU利用率~38%~85%也就是说原来需要三块卡才能扛住的压力现在一块就够了。每年光电费折旧就能省下几万元。当然任何技术落地都要面对现实约束。比如模型更新怎么办总不能每次改完都停服务重新生成引擎吧。其实很简单采用A/B部署策略。准备两个推理实例当前版本为A新模型转换完成后启用B通过负载均衡逐步切流实现零停机升级。更进一步可以把引擎生成纳入CI/CD流程只要提交新的ONNX模型自动化脚本就会完成校准、量化、打包全过程最终推送到边缘节点。再比如数据安全问题。有些企业担心校准阶段需要上传真实工单内容。其实完全可以使用脱敏后的样本集或者合成一批结构相似但内容虚构的数据。只要覆盖主要句式和长度分布就能获得稳定的量化参数。还有人问“如果GPU坏了呢” 这时候容灾机制就得跟上。建议在服务层加一层降级逻辑当GPU不可用时自动切换到CPU上的轻量模型如TF-Lite版TextCNN虽然慢一些但至少能维持基本功能不断供。同时触发告警通知运维介入。从更大视角看TensorRT的价值不止于“提速”。它改变了中小企业使用AI的经济模型。过去我们认为AI部署买大卡雇算法工程师建MLOps体系。但现在你可以花一万块配一台带GPU的工作站级服务器跑起包括工单分类、情绪识别、FAQ匹配在内的多个NLP任务。边际成本趋近于零。更重要的是这种“小而美”的架构更容易验证价值。先在一个细分场景试点比如只对英文工单做自动分类两周内上线看准确率和客服反馈。效果好就扩展到全量语言甚至接入知识库自动生成回复草稿。一步步推进风险可控投入清晰。我们见过一家跨境电商服务商就是这样用半年时间把客服响应平均时长从14小时压缩到2小时内人力成本下降40%客户满意度反而上升了12个百分点。他们的起点不过是一块二手T4显卡和一段开源的BERT微调代码。所以说AI从来不该是巨头的专利。真正推动技术普及的往往不是最炫酷的模型而是那些默默优化执行效率、降低使用门槛的“幕后英雄”。TensorRT正是其中之一。当你看到一条工单被精准分类、迅速流转的背后可能并没有复杂的分布式集群而只是一个精心调优的.engine文件在安静地发挥着它的效能。这种极致的性价比才是中小企业拥抱智能化最坚实的起点。未来随着更多类似工具的出现——无论是推理优化、模型压缩还是自动调参——我们将看到越来越多“平民化AI”案例涌现。它们不一定登上顶会论文但却实实在在地改变着千千万万企业的运营方式。而这或许才是人工智能真正成熟的标志。

需要专业的网站建设服务?

联系我们获取免费的网站建设咨询和方案报价,让我们帮助您实现业务目标

立即咨询